Workshops: You will choose one in the registration form.
- Count Your Blessings with Ashley Balogh
Reflect on life’s gifts in this session that encourages gratitude as you create a Blessing Box to take home and use as you cultivate the life-long spiritual discipline of gratitude. You can use your blessing box as you join Disciples Women who have mindfully attend to the daily blessings in the tangible act of depositing coins in their Blessings Boxes to support the ministries of Disciples Women and the church at large. - Chair Yoga with Jane Schwab
Experience the benefits of yoga in a gentle, accessible format designed for all bodies and abilities. This session uses seated and standing postures with a chair for support to enhance flexibility, balance, and relaxation in a welcoming environment. - Writing to Understand with Vicki Kirby
Discover the power of writing as a tool for insight, healing, and self-discovery. Through guided prompts and reflective exercises, participants will explore personal narratives and emotions to deepen understanding of themselves and their experiences. - Play as Resistance with Rev. Dr. Beth Rupe
Explore the radical power of joy and play as forms of spiritual resistance and renewal. This workshop invites participants to rediscover playfulness as a way to reclaim hope, challenge despair, and engage the world with creativity and courage. - Sing a Joyful Song with Ann Taft
Join your voice with others in this uplifting choir experience focused on community, harmony, and joyful expression. No prior experience needed—just a love of singing. The choir will perform during Sunday worship as a celebration of shared spirit. - Sowing Seeds of Grace with Diana Payton and Kay Brannan
Engage in meaningful conversation and hands-on activities as you connect with creation and consider the spiritual benefits of gardening. This interactive workshop offers the opportunity to nurture both personal growth and community connection.
